| Crime Branch running marathon against criminals | | Latest: Smuggling rung busted, sapphire worth Rs 20 lakhs recovered | | EARLY TIMES REPORT Jammu, Jan 19: Apparently on a marathon against the criminals of all hues, the Crime Branch of Jammu and Kashmir Police today claimed yet another success by busting gang of notorious sapphire smugglers. Giving details, Inspector General of Police, Crime Branch, SM Sahai said that on receipt of a specific information a team of the Crime Branch was constituted under the charge of Ashok Singh Chib, Deputy SP Crime under the supervision of his and J.P. Singh, SSP Crime. He said that after investigation, the team arrested one Surjit Singh son of Bhuri Singh, a resident of Kundal Paddar, District Kishtwar, who is also an employee of the Sheep Husbandry Department. He was arrested along with four pieces of freshly extracted Paddar sapphire valuing Rs. 10-15 lakhs approximately. On his sustained questioning, he disclosed that he is indulging in this trade in connivance with some Government officials entrusted with the extraction and protection from the government sapphire mines in Paddar. He further disclosed that he has already smuggled some more Sapphire extracted of Paddar and delivered it to one Ashwani Kumar son of Gurbax Raj, a resident of Kucha Kaka Ram, Pacca Danga, Jammu. On his disclosure a raid was conducted at the residence of the Ashwani Kumar and three more pieces of Sapphire along with huge quantity of rough, raw and unfinished Sapphire was recovered valuing more than Rs. 20.00 lacs. A case FIR NO. 4 of 2009 stands registered in Crime Branch, Jammu and the investigation has been taken up vigoursly. Earlier also the Crime Branch, Jammu has achieved in un-earthed a case of Black Marketing of K.oil Fake Appointment cases and Misappropriation of Government Funds in R.T.O office, Jammu. It may be recalled here that the Crime Branch Jammu constituted teams of officers on October 26, 2008 and conducted raids through out night on national highway from Jhajjar Kotli to Tikri with the help of Local Police. The depots which looked like tea stalls, normal shops from out side but inside huge quantity of pilfiraged K.Oil in barrels and steel tanks. 75000 ltrs. Of illegal diverted K.oil kept for the purpose of black marketing was found dumped. In another case, Crime Branch Jammu recovered four Antique pieces of Sapphire weighing about 1kg including idols one of Radha and Krihana one Shiv Ling, one Statue of Bhagwan Mahavir and one ornamental pendent carved out nature Blue sapphire alongwith some Antique coins from the possession of accused persons namely Subash Chander Jain S/o Payara Lal R/o Jain Bazar, Chander Kumar S/o Ram Lal R/o Khadak Panja Kala Kot Rajouri Jaffar Hussain Ganie S/o Ab. Hamid Ganie and Subash Chander Saraf S/o Chuni Lal R/o Talab Tillo Jammu. The value of seized items in the international market is more than 10 crores. Recently a special team of Crime Branch Jammu headed by Addl. SP Crime Branch Jammu raided the office of R.T.O Jammu on 10.01.2009 and seized in discriminated documents such as registration certificate/permit etc ad also arrested 7 agents and R.T.O official in the instant case. Crime Branch Jammu arrested 4 accused persons namely Kamal Singh, Manohar Lal, Darshan Lal and Jasbir Singh, cheating/defrauding innocent civilians of lacs of Rupees of their hard earned money during a crack down on their make shift office in Prayed ground Jammu on 15.01.2008 and recovered amount to the tune of Rs. 2.40 lacs from there possession. |
